Lake Tekakwitha experiences heavy spring rainfall and fluctuating temperatures, increasing the risk of basement flooding. The region's proximity to LaBarque Creek also contributes to water accumulation during storms.
Most water extraction removal calls in Lake Tekakwitha come from spring basement flooding and frozen pipe bursts requiring rapid extraction. Local mold risk: The area's moderate humidity levels allow mold to develop quickly after water damage, especially in poorly ventilated basements. Prompt extraction and drying are critical to preventing long-term mold issues.
